Is Plitvice Lakes National Park worth visiting?

This national park is a good place to visit for one to two days. Plitvice Lakes National Park is one of the top destinations in Croatia. It's a forest reserve that covers almost 300 square kilometers and has a series of terraced lakes that are connected by waterfalls. Visitors can explore the park by an organized route of walkways and hiking trails.

Reasons to Visit Plitvice Lakes National Park

Hiking
There are eight different walking routes that range in length from 3 kilometers to 18 kilometers. They take between 3 and 8 hours and are well marked.

Is Plitvice Lakes National Park worth visiting in the Summer?

The high season for travel in Plitvice Lakes National Park is the summer, so expect to see more tourists than usual. This is an extremely popular destination, and in the high season it's busier than usual as this is when most people are able to travel. Expect large crowds of tourists, longer lines, and higher prices for hotels. On the other hand, you'll find that everything is open and you'll have a wide array of activities, things to do, and places to eat.

The warm weather in summer is one of the reasons people visit at this time of year. Temperatures average around 22°C (72°F) with daily high temperatures often more than 27°C (81°F).

The gorgeous scenery this time of year is the main attraction. This is the perfect time to hike around the area and take in the amazing scenery. You'll also find it quite easy to get around on foot, because this is a very walkable national park, especially in the nice weather. During this season it's fun to experience the hiking.

Things to Consider Before Visiting Plitvice Lakes National Park

Food: Plitvice Lakes National Park doesn't top the list for most foodies. You'll find a few tourist cafes near the lakes that serve grilled meats and other simple dishes. You can also grab a snack from the food stalls that are near the entrance to the park.

Lots of Tourists
Plitvice Lakes National Park sees a high number of visitors every year, which means you might have to wait in line and deal with large crowds during your visit.

What is Plitvice Lakes National Park most famous for?

Plitvice Lakes National Park is most famous for its stunning natural scenery which includes 16 beautiful terraced lakes. It is often described as spectacular, scenic, and world-famous.
